Air France Jet Not Destroyed In Air Jul 3, 2009
Air France Flight 447 slammed into the Atlantic Ocean, intact and belly first, at such a high speed that the 228 people aboard probably had no time to even inflate their life jackets, French investigators said Thursday in their first report into the June 1 accident ... The BEA released its first preliminary findings on the crash Thursday, calling it one of history's most challenging plane crash investigations ...
